Output 31c490609841edf449bf0f5708e9beb4827b09562626e75f18b63960a51d7e7b:1

value
679016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e453470e759aa49f85ed3a041cb3df8ddf8d0388 OP_EQUAL
address
3NWHkWQASfY8McNioqnrboeMm6AWpi6d7j
transaction
31c490609841edf449bf0f5708e9beb4827b09562626e75f18b63960a51d7e7b
spent
true